Product Overview
COMPAQ INTERNATIONAL presents the CHJ Series — an advanced range of heat shrinkable straight through cable jointing kits engineered for 1-core and 3-core polymeric insulated cables (XLPE/EPR) up to 42kV. These medium voltage (MV) cable joints are built to deliver exceptional performance, rapid installation, and long-term reliability across a wide range of utility, renewable, and infrastructure applications.
Whether in substations, solar farms, or underground cable networks, our heat shrink joints simplify the jointing process while upholding international quality and safety standards.
COMPAQ’s proprietary cross-linked materials ensure secure insulation, effective stress control, and reliable environmental sealing. The design reduces the risk of air entrapment and improves dielectric performance—without the need for hazardous heating tools.
Designed for maximum adaptability, the CHJ Series is suitable for various medium voltage cable constructions, including copper and aluminum conductors, wire or tape screen configurations, and armored or unarmored types (SWA/AWA).
Compatible with both compression and mechanical (shear bolt) connectors, allowing installers to select connection methods based on site preferences or retrofit conditions.
Engineered to deliver stable electrical and mechanical characteristics even under elevated thermal or load conditions. Each joint undergoes rigorous testing for insulation resistance, partial discharge, and impulse withstand voltage.
The simplified heat shrink assembly process speeds up on-site execution, minimizes human error, and reduces overall labor requirements.
Built to withstand outdoor and underground environments, the CHJ joints are UV-stable, water-tight, and resistant to chemicals and pollution—ensuring long-term reliability.
When stored in recommended conditions, all components maintain their performance properties indefinitely, supporting bulk procurement and efficient stock management for utilities and EPC contractors.

Parameter | Specification |
---|---|
Armor Types | SWA / AWA or Unarmored |
Cable Types | XLPE / EPR insulated cables |
Screen Types | Copper wire screen / tape screen |
Voltage Range | Up to 42kV |
Conductor Size | As per design requirement (customizable) |
Number of Cores | 1-core & 3-core |
Standards Compliance | IEC 60502-4, IEEE 404, RoHS, REACH |
Connector Type Supported | Compression & Mechanical |
Environmental Resistance | Water-resistant, UV-stable, Flame-retardant |

A heat shrink straight through joint is used to connect two sections of medium voltage power cables in a straight line. The joint uses heat-activated materials that shrink tightly around the cable, providing electrical insulation, mechanical protection, and environmental sealing.
